Skip to content

Commit f15f7f4

Browse files
authored
docs: update import for React Refresh plugin (#13632)
* docs: update import for React Refresh plugin * fix: update React Refresh plugin import
1 parent c6bca7a commit f15f7f4

File tree

17 files changed

+32
-33
lines changed

17 files changed

+32
-33
lines changed

README.zh-CN.md

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-106,7 +106,6 @@ Rstack 是一个以 Rspack 为核心的 JavaScript 统一工具链,具有优
106106
- `rolldown-legacy` 项目,它是 [rolldown](https://github.com/rolldown) 项目的前身,它探索了使用 Rust 构建高性能 Bundler + 兼容 Rollup API 的可能性,启发了 Rspack 的设计方向。
107107
- [html-webpack-plugin](https://github.com/jantimon/html-webpack-plugin) 项目(由 [@jantimon](https://github.com/jantimon) 创建),Rspack 的 `@rspack/html-plugin`[html-webpack-plugin](https://github.com/jantimon/html-webpack-plugin) 的一个 fork 来避免使用在 Rspack 中尚未支持的 webpack API。
108108
- [Turbopack](https://github.com/vercel/turbo) 项目,它启发了 Rspack 里基于 AST 的路径重写逻辑。
109-
- [react-refresh-webpack-plugin](https://github.com/pmmmwh/react-refresh-webpack-plugin) 项目(由 [@pmmmwh](https://github.com/pmmmwh) 创建),它启发了 Rspack 内的 ReactRefreshPlugin 实现。
110109
- [prefresh](https://github.com/preactjs/prefresh) 项目(由 [@Jovi De Croock](https://github.com/JoviDeCroock) 创建),它启发了 Rspack 内的 PreactRefreshPlugin 实现。
111110
- [mini-css-extract-plugin](https://github.com/webpack/mini-css-extract-plugin) 项目(由 [@sokra](https://github.com/sokra) 创建),它启发了 Rspack 内的 CssExtractPlugin 实现。
112111
- [copy-webpack-plugin](https://github.com/webpack/copy-webpack-plugin) 项目(由 [@kevlened](https://github.com/kevlened) 创建),它启发了 Rspack 内的 CopyPlugin 实现。

tests/e2e/cases/chunk/recover-error/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
const { rspack } = require('@rspack/core');
2-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
2+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
33

44
module.exports = {
55
mode: 'development',
@@ -40,7 +40,7 @@ module.exports = {
4040
},
4141
plugins: [
4242
new rspack.HtmlRspackPlugin({ template: './src/index.html' }),
43-
new ReactRefreshPlugin(),
43+
new ReactRefreshRspackPlugin(),
4444
],
4545
optimization: {
4646
runtimeChunk: {

tests/e2e/cases/lazy-compilation/module-federation/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
const { rspack } = require('@rspack/core');
2-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
2+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
33

44
/** @type { import('@rspack/core').RspackOptions } */
55
module.exports = {
@@ -52,7 +52,7 @@ module.exports = {
5252
},
5353
runtimePlugins: [require.resolve('./runtime-plugin.js')],
5454
}),
55-
new ReactRefreshPlugin(),
55+
new ReactRefreshRspackPlugin(),
5656
],
5757
lazyCompilation: true,
5858
devServer: {

tests/e2e/cases/module-federation/container-entry-split-chunks/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
const { rspack } = require('@rspack/core');
2-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
2+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
33

44
/** @type { import('@rspack/core').RspackOptions } */
55
module.exports = {
@@ -45,7 +45,7 @@ module.exports = {
4545
},
4646
plugins: [
4747
new rspack.HtmlRspackPlugin({ template: './src/index.html' }),
48-
new ReactRefreshPlugin(),
48+
new ReactRefreshRspackPlugin(),
4949
function (compiler) {
5050
new rspack.container.ModuleFederationPluginV1({
5151
name: 'remote',

tests/e2e/cases/react/basic/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
const { rspack } = require('@rspack/core');
2-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
2+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
33

44
/** @type { import('@rspack/core').RspackOptions } */
55
module.exports = {
@@ -40,7 +40,7 @@ module.exports = {
4040
devtool: false,
4141
plugins: [
4242
new rspack.HtmlRspackPlugin({ template: './src/index.html' }),
43-
new ReactRefreshPlugin(),
43+
new ReactRefreshRspackPlugin(),
4444
],
4545
entry: './src/index.jsx',
4646
devServer: {

tests/e2e/cases/react/class-component/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
const { rspack } = require('@rspack/core');
2-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
2+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
33

44
/** @type { import('@rspack/core').RspackOptions } */
55
module.exports = {
@@ -40,7 +40,7 @@ module.exports = {
4040
},
4141
plugins: [
4242
new rspack.HtmlRspackPlugin({ template: './src/index.html' }),
43-
new ReactRefreshPlugin(),
43+
new ReactRefreshRspackPlugin(),
4444
],
4545
devServer: {
4646
hot: true,

tests/e2e/cases/react/tailwindcss-with-css-extract/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
const path = require('node:path');
22
const { rspack } = require('@rspack/core');
3-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
3+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
44

55
module.exports = {
66
context: __dirname,
@@ -10,7 +10,7 @@ module.exports = {
1010
},
1111
plugins: [
1212
new rspack.HtmlRspackPlugin({ template: './src/index.html' }),
13-
new ReactRefreshPlugin(),
13+
new ReactRefreshRspackPlugin(),
1414
new rspack.CssExtractRspackPlugin(),
1515
],
1616
resolve: {

tests/e2e/cases/react/tailwindcss/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
const path = require('node:path');
22
const { rspack } = require('@rspack/core');
3-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
3+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
44

55
module.exports = {
66
context: __dirname,
@@ -10,7 +10,7 @@ module.exports = {
1010
},
1111
plugins: [
1212
new rspack.HtmlRspackPlugin({ template: './src/index.html' }),
13-
new ReactRefreshPlugin(),
13+
new ReactRefreshRspackPlugin(),
1414
],
1515
resolve: {
1616
extensions: ['...', '.ts', '.tsx', '.jsx'],

tests/e2e/cases/react/with-babel/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
const { rspack } = require('@rspack/core');
2-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
2+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
33

44
/** @type { import('@rspack/core').RspackOptions } */
55
module.exports = {
@@ -49,7 +49,7 @@ module.exports = {
4949
},
5050
plugins: [
5151
new rspack.HtmlRspackPlugin({ template: './src/index.html' }),
52-
new ReactRefreshPlugin(),
52+
new ReactRefreshRspackPlugin(),
5353
],
5454
entry: './src/index.jsx',
5555
devServer: {

tests/e2e/cases/react/worker/rspack.config.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
const { rspack } = require('@rspack/core');
2-
const ReactRefreshPlugin = require('@rspack/plugin-react-refresh');
2+
const { ReactRefreshRspackPlugin } = require('@rspack/plugin-react-refresh');
33

44
/** @type { import('@rspack/core').RspackOptions } */
55
module.exports = {
@@ -40,7 +40,7 @@ module.exports = {
4040
},
4141
plugins: [
4242
new rspack.HtmlRspackPlugin({ template: './src/index.html' }),
43-
new ReactRefreshPlugin(),
43+
new ReactRefreshRspackPlugin(),
4444
],
4545
devServer: {
4646
hot: true,

0 commit comments

Comments
 (0)